Table 10. Virtualization Support

 

 

 

 

Option

Description

 

 

Virtualization

Allows you to enable or disable the Intel Virtualization Technology.

 

Default Setting: Enable Intel Virtualization Technology

VT for Direct I/O

Enables or disables the Virtual Machine Monitor (VMM) from utilizing the additional

 

hardware capabilities provided by Intel® Virtualization technology for direct I/O.

 

Enable VT for Direct I/O — This option is enabled by default.

Trusted Execution

This option specifies whether a Measured Virtual Machine Monitor (MVMM) can

 

utilize the additional hardware capabilities provided by Intel Trusted Execution

 

Technology. The TPM virtualization Technology, and Virtualization technology for

 

direct I/O must be enabled to use this feature.

 

Trusted Execution — disabled by default.

Table 11. Wireless

 

 

 

 

Option

Description

 

 

Wireless Switch

Allows you to determine which wireless device can be controlled by the wireless

 

switch. The options are:

 

WWAN

 

WLAN

 

Bluetooth

 

WiGig

 

All options are enabled by default.

Wireless Device Enable

Allows you to enable or disable the wireless devices. The options are:

 

WWAN

 

Bluetooth

 

WLAN/WiGig

All options are enabled by default.
